Feel like home but be close to the beach and all of the amenities the Outer Banks has to offer! This 3 bedroom 2.5 bathroom home is on a cul-de-sac in a peaceful neighborhood with simple public beach access. It is centrally located between Jockey's Ridge State Park and the Wright Brothers National Memorial. It is an painless 10 min. walk, 3 min. bicycle ride, or 2 min. drive to three separate Nags Head public beach access points with complimentary parking available.

*Enormous master bedroom on the first floor with a King bed and humongous walk in closet with a pack and play available for anyone traveling with young kids.

*Two bedrooms located on the second floor. The first has a king bed and the second has two full beds.

*All bedrooms have intelligent TVs.

*Modest loft area on the second floor ideal for a separate TV or gaming area for kids.

*Substantial wooded fenced in back yard.

*Very well supplied kitchen with all you need to prepare meals at home.

*Open concept living room, kitchen, and dining room ideal for spending time with family after a long day at the beach.

*Generous blackstone style griddle on the rear deck.

Getting the best Nags Head vacation property experience:

Find your best deal:

  • Book your rental as soon as possible. Rental schedules generally open twelve months in advance (or in September just after Summer ends). Many groups book their Summer vacation rentals during Thanksgiving, Christmas, and New Years Eve get-togethers. Reserve before these holidays for best selection.
  • June, July, and August are high season in the Nags Head area. Book your rental in Fall or Spring to enjoy warm weather while saving money and avoiding crowds. Many vacationers use this strategy to find larger homes within budget, or to reserve a beach front rental that would otherwise be unaffordable during the Summer.
  • Active Duty and veterans of the US Armed forces may qualify for special discounts. Be sure to ask your prospective property manager if your vacationing group qualifies for a price reduction or discount.
  • Property managers typically offer guests an option to purchase vacation insurance protection. Trip insurance, which generally costs anywhere between 1% - 5% of the base reservation price, offers visitors reimbursement of their vacation costs for any days missed as a result of personal medical-related issues or weather, as well as ensuing additional hurricane evacuation costs, such as an unexpected hotel overnight or additional gasoline expenses. Trip insurance can be a a bank account-saver if the unforeseen happens. Ask your host for details.
  • Often, rental management companies and vacation rental houses supply Nags Head area visitors guide magazines which include coupons, either offered directly by local companies, or through a relationship between the property management company and the business itself. You can also find Nags Head visitors guide and coupon books at local shops and grocery stores.

Tips for a smooth stay:

  • Get the owner's contact number and entry/exit procedures for your rental home.
  • Ask questions. You may need instructions for a fireplace, television set or WIFI setup. Contact your host. They are there to help! A brief telephone call prevents lots of concerns.
  • Lock your rental property while you're away! Don't let crooks ruin your trip.
  • To ensure that damages aren't linked to your family's visit, make a record of any problem areas during arrival. Call the rental manager right away to report any pre-existing damages. If there is a dispute, having the recorded issues and contact attempts will be useful.
  • Respecting quiet hours and parking regulations can make a stay significantly more pleasurable. Be a good neighbor. You will enhance your chance to make local friends, and resident neighbors can be a terrific source for finding the best local beaches.
  • Speaking of neighbors... Ask a local resident! Locals can frequently point you in the right direction. Who better to ask where to take kids for a treat, have a great night out, or the best spots for fine dining?
  • Double-check the vacation property to confirm that you've packed all personal items on check-out day. Re-check dressers, closets, and bathrooms for hidden items. Remove everything from the refrigerator and take or dispose of leftovers.
  • Please make sure to walk through the rental one final time and scan for any damage. We advise inspecting the property with the property manager whenever possible. If the host is not available, take video and pictures of the rental to record its condition at check-out.
  • Did your group have a wonderful stay? Most rental management companies make it easy for guests to provide feedback. If your rental property and/or property manager was great, they always love to hear your praise. If anything was out of order and they failed to address it within reason, or if the vacation rental wasn't described correctly, you'll want to make a note as part of your comments.
